St. John's Wort
St John's Wort is a plant that is typically absorbed capsule type and as a tea. It is believed to treat clinical depression by altering the way that specific chemical carriers in the brain job. It has actually been revealed to be effective in treating mild depression, and study suggests that it may be just as good as conventional antidepressants.
Nevertheless, a current huge research located that St John's wort disappeared reliable than a placebo in the therapy of modest to severe clinical depression. The study was well made and met all the requirements of an excellent randomized controlled trial. The researchers did not reveal any type of monetary interests in the study.
While St John's wort can be bought in numerous natural food stores and drug stores over the counter, it is best to talk to a medical professional first. This is due to the fact that the herb can connect with a number of types of medications, including some cancer cells treatments. It can also trigger some individuals to experience withdrawal symptoms if they unexpectedly quit taking it.
SAMe
SAMe (s-adenosyl methionine) is a normally taking place compound in the body that plays a role in numerous biological features. It has been shown to boost anxiety in some studies, although even more study is needed to validate these results.
In one research study, SAMe improved anxiety in older grownups more than a sugar pill and had a much faster onset of action than a reduced dose of a TCA (tricyclic antidepressant). Nevertheless, some individuals may have a damaging reaction to this supplement. It can create stomach upset, lightheadedness, and agitation. Additionally, it can hinder certain drugs, consisting of blood thinners and birth control pills.
Extra research is likewise required to recognize the long-lasting effects of SAMe. It is not recommended for people with bipolar affective disorder since it may get worse signs of mania. Omega-3 fatty acids
The omega-3 fatty acids eicosapentaenoic acid (EPA) and docosahexaenoic acid (DHA) are vital for the regular functioning of our immune, inflammatory, cardio, and nerves. They also show up to avoid depression and rise state of mind.
In a recent professional trial, patients that were taking an antidepressant with a high dose of omega-3 fats experienced improved HAM-D ratings compared to the sugar pill group. The writers suggested that the omega-3 fatty acids act to modify neurotransmitter signaling and hinder secretion of proinflammatory cytokines, thus wetting the mood-altering impacts of norepinephrine and cortisol.

5-HTP
5-HTP is the intermediate metabolite of the amino acid tryptophan. It's the foundation of serotonin, and the body converts dietary tryptophan to 5-HTP and afterwards to serotonin both centrally and peripherally.
Research studies of 5-HTP's effectiveness are combined, but it does appear to help clinical depression in some people. It likewise might relieve fibromyalgia symptoms and warm flashes in females with menopause. It's not clear whether it aids with weight reduction, sleeplessness or migraines.
It is essential to seek advice from a doctor before taking 5-HTP. It can boost serotonin degrees and interact with a number of medicines, consisting of antidepressants. It's also not recommended for usage if you're having a carcinoid growth pee test to monitor cancer or are being treated for a cancer with a serotonin-affecting medicine. In addition, combining it with other supplements that enhance serotonin may cause serotonin disorder. These consist of kava, melatonin and jumps.
